Creamy Cucumber Shrimp Salad

Prep Time & Cook Time

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 5 minutes
  • Chill Time: 20 minutes (optional but recommended)
  • Total Time: 40 minutes

Servings

  • Serves: 4

Ingredients

For the Salad

  • 1 lb (450 g) medium sh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 2 large cucumbers, thinly sliced
  • ¼ red onion, thinly sliced
  • 2 tablespoons fresh dill,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ped

For the Creamy Dressing

  • ½ cup mayonnaise
  • ¼ cup plain Greek yogurt
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• Salt to taste
  • Black pepper to taste

Optional Add-Ins

  • Avocado slices
  • Cherry tomatoes
  • Celery
  • Chopped boiled eggs
  • Crumbled feta cheese
  • Red pepper flakes

Instructions

Step 1: Cook the Shrimp

Bring a pot of salted water to a gentle boil. Add shrimp and cook for 2–3 minutes or until pink and opaque. Drain immediately and transfer to ice water to stop cooking. Pat dry.

Step 2: Prepare the Vegetables

Slice cucumbers and onions thinly. Chop the herbs.

Step 3: Make the Dressing

In a bowl, whisk together:

  • Mayonnaise
  • Greek yogurt
  • Lemon juice
  • Dijon mustard
  • Garlic
  • Salt and pepper

Mix until smooth and creamy.

Step 4: Assemble the Salad

In a large bowl, combine:

  • Shrimp
  • Cucumbers
  • Onion
  • Dill
  • Parsley

Pour dressing over the salad and toss gently until evenly coated.

Step 5: Chill and Serve

Refrigerate for 20 minutes before serving for best flavor.

Serve cold.

Recipe Notes

  • English cucumbers work best because they contain fewer seeds and less water.
  • Small or medium shrimp provide the best texture and bite.
  • Fresh dill gives the salad a classic seafood flavor.
  • Greek yogurt lightens the dressing while keeping it creamy.
  • Chilling enhances the flavor significantly.

Helpful Tips

Prevent Watery Salad

Lightly salt cucumber slices and let them sit for 10 minutes. Pat dry before mixing.

Best Shrimp Texture

Avoid overcooking shrimp or they will become rubbery.

Make It Healthier

Use all Greek yogurt instead of mayonnaise.

Meal Prep Tip

Store dressing separately if preparing ahead for more than one day.

Extra Flavor

Add a pinch of Old Bay seasoning or smoked paprika.

Storage Instructions

  •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ator.
  • Best consumed within 2 days.
  • Do not freeze, as cucumbers and dressing may separate.

Frequently Asked Questions (Q&A)

1. Can I use frozen shrimp?

Yes. Thaw completely and pat dry before using.

2. Can I make it ahead of time?

Yes, up to 24 hours ahead for best texture.

3. What cucumbers are best?

English or Persian cucumbers are ideal.

4. Can I use pre-cooked shrimp?

Absolutely. It saves time and works well.

5. Is this salad keto-friendly?

Yes, it is naturally low in carbohydrates.

6. How do I keep the salad crunchy?

Salt and drain cucumbers before mixing.

7. Can I substitute the yogurt?

Yes. Sour cream works well too.

8. What herbs pair best with shrimp?

Dill, parsley, cilantro, and chives.

9. Can I add pasta?

Yes. Small pasta like macaroni or rotini works nicely.

10. Is it good for meal prep?

Yes, though freshest within 1–2 days.
